The Piper Centre is a Specialist Resource Centre catering for
30 pupils in total. Our aim is to make every one of our pupils feel valued and
successful, to achieve and understand themselves as individuals. The children
are at the heart of everything we do, developing academically and socially in
our friendly environment which offers safety and security whilst nurturing
confidence and independence.
The Role
We are excited to offer an opportunity for
an SEN Teacher to join our friendly team.
You will be responsible for teaching children with special educational
needs, undertaking related pastoral and administrative duties, and
understanding and incorporating all areas of pupils Education, Health and Care
Plans (EHCP) in day-to-day provision.
It is essential that the successful
applicants are either QTS/NQT qualified and have proven experience working with
children with special needs. Please see the job description for full details of
the main duties and responsibilities.

SAND Academies Trust is committed to safeguarding and
promoting the welfare of children and young people and expects all staff and
volunteers to share the same commitment. All staff will require pre-employment
checks which include an enhanced DBS, satisfactory Health clearance and
evidence of Right to Work in the UK. Applicants who have lived or worked
overseas within the last 10 years must provide an equivalent DBS certificate or
Police clearance from the country that they resided or worked in. Prohibition checks
will also be completed if necessary. Applicants should read the Information
Pack, Safeguarding Information and Privacy Notice prior to submitting an
application.
